Conor Mcgregor Upcoming Fight

Conor McGregor, the charismatic and controversial former two-division UFC champion, remains one of the most captivating figures in mixed martial arts. While his return to the octagon is highly anticipated by fans worldwide, the specifics surrounding his next fight remain shrouded in a degree of uncertainty.

The Current Landscape

McGregor's last fight, a loss to Dustin Poirier in July 2021, resulted in a leg injury that required significant surgery and rehabilitation. His recovery has been a prolonged process, marked by both setbacks and periods of visible progress documented on social media. This extended absence from competition has fueled much speculation about his future in the UFC.

Potential Opponents and Speculation

The UFC has yet to officially announce McGregor's next opponent. However, several names consistently surface in discussions:

  • Dustin Poirier: A trilogy fight against Poirier is arguably the most logical and lucrative option. Their previous encounters have been high-profile events, generating significant pay-per-view buys. A decisive victory for either fighter would settle their rivalry once and for all.

  • Michael Chandler: Chandler's recent performances have positioned him as a potential contender. A fight against McGregor would be a high-stakes matchup between two established names in the lightweight division.

  • Other Possibilities: While less likely, other fighters within the top ten lightweight rankings could also emerge as potential opponents. The UFC's matchmaking decisions will ultimately depend on various factors, including fighter availability, rankings, and anticipated marketability.

The Challenges Ahead

Regardless of his opponent, McGregor faces several challenges:

  • Maintaining his competitive edge: His extended layoff raises concerns about ring rust and the impact of his injury. Returning to peak fighting form after such a significant injury is a considerable hurdle.

  • Managing public perception: McGregor’s outspoken personality and frequent controversies outside the octagon continue to influence public opinion. Maintaining a focus on his training and competition will be crucial to regaining fans' trust.

  • The evolution of the lightweight division: The lightweight division has continued to evolve during McGregor's absence. New contenders have emerged, presenting fresh challenges.
